1-5 Grosvenor Place public realm improvement project

Public realm improvements around the new development for 1-5 Grosvenor Place. Improvements include footway widening on Grosvenor Crescent to improve pedestrian accessibility, inset Granite Sett parking bays proposed on Halkin Street, vehicle crossovers to be paved in Granite Setts at pavement level to maintain continuity of pedestrian movement, enhanced lighting, installation of new cycle stands on Grosvenor Crescent and Halkin Street, 6 new trees and improvements to existing carriageway and footway surface.
